Here are answers to some common questions about proactive Physical Therapy care with Dr. Allison PT:
- What is a Physical Therapist?
- Dr. Allison PT is a licensed healthcare professional specializing in movement and improving quality of life. She helps patients prevent injuries, manage pain, and restore function through hands-on care, education, and prescribed exercises.
- What should I expect during my first physical therapy evaluation?
- Your first visit with Dr. Allison PT will be a comprehensive assessment. She will discuss your medical history and goals, followed by a physical evaluation of your posture, movement, strength, and flexibility. This evaluation is the starting point for creating a completely personalized prevention and recovery plan.
- Can physical therapy help me avoid surgery?
- Yes, in many cases. Physical therapy, like with chronic back pain, rotator cuff tears, or knee osteoarthritis, can be just as effective as surgery in reducing pain and improving function. It's a powerful, non-invasive first step that may prevent the need for more invasive procedures.
- I have pain at my desk job. Can you provide ergonomic advice?
- Yes, absolutely. Preventing workplace injuries is a key part of physical therapy. Dr. Allison PT can assess your workstation setup and provide expert ergonomic recommendations, as well as teach stretches and exercises to prevent repetitive strain injuries.
- What is dry needling?
- Dry needling is a skilled technique where a physical therapist inserts a thin needle into a muscle "trigger point" to release tension and relieve pain. It's based on Western anatomy and physiology, not traditional Chinese medicine, and is a tool to accelerate your recovery.
- How can physical therapy help after a stroke?
- Dr. Allison PT and our team use specific, repetitive exercises to help the brain rewire itself after a stroke. This neuroplasticity-based approach improves walking, balance, and strength, maximizing independence and reducing fall risk. We work closely with you to regain lost function and achieve your recovery goals.
- What is 'manual therapy'?
- Manual therapy is a hands-on approach used by Dr. Allison PT to address pain and improve movement. Techniques like joint mobilization and soft tissue mobilization are used to restore joint motion and reduce pain, preparing the body for effective therapeutic exercise.
- I have arthritis. Can physical therapy actually help?
- Yes, physical therapy is a cornerstone of arthritis management. While it can't reverse arthritis, a targeted exercise program from Dr. Allison PT can strengthen the muscles around the joint, improve flexibility, and significantly reduce pain, helping to prevent disability and maintain an active life.
